How the base game plays
The game uses a 5-reel, 3-row layout with 20 fixed paylines. Wins pay left to right from the first reel, and the structure is plain line-slot math rather than clusters or cascading reels. Low symbols are the four card suits, while the premium side is made up of treasure objects: pots, coins, a jug and a crown-style symbol. The paytable is not rich. Five premium symbols pay between 2x and 3.5x stake, while five wilds pay 5x. That gives the base game a stop-start texture: small line hits, then a pause when a key appears, then a modifier that may or may not improve the result.
How the Treasure Chest mechanic works
A key can land on reel three during the base game. When it does, the octopus unlocks the Treasure Chest and the game chooses one of four modifiers. Wild Coins lets you pick coins that reveal symbols, then matching symbols on the reels turn wild. Gold Pile upgrades random symbols into better ones. Treasure Grab collects selected symbols and pays instant prizes for them. Wild Reels turns one or more reels into stacked wilds after a pot pick. After any of these features, a random multiplier can sometimes apply to the feature win, with possible values of 2x, 3x, 5x or 10x. The problem is pacing. These modifiers look busier than their average payout often feels.
The free spins round
Three pearl scatters on reels 1, 3 and 5 trigger the bonus path. First comes Key Re-Spins, where only keys and blanks can appear. The keys are collected, then the game awards Treasure Spins, with the number landing between 5 and 10. During Treasure Spins, every spin activates one of the four chest modifiers from the base game, so the round is much more feature-heavy than normal play. Keys can still appear during the round, and each one adds one extra spin. There is no stated upper cap on extra Treasure Spins, but the real swing still depends on the modifiers connecting with useful symbols and the end multiplier showing up at the right time.
Bet limits and stake controls
The published stake range maps to roughly CA$0.30 to CA$160, though the exact Canadian lobby values can vary by operator. There is no Ante Bet and no Bonus Buy, which is consistent with Play'n GO's usual stance. That is a plus if you dislike 100x shortcut buttons, but it also means you must wait for three scatters naturally. Competent, but not memorable. The Treasure Chest system gives the title a clearer identity than a basic underwater reskin, and the free spins round has enough moving parts to produce a proper hit when the multiplier cooperates. The weakness is that too many feature triggers create noise instead of value, especially if the operator is running a reduced RTP build. Best for Play'n GO completionists and medium-volatility players who like line slots with random modifiers; skip it if you want fast pacing or modern bonus control.
